Subject: [PATCH] bcm63xx_enet: add support Broadcom BCM6345 Ethernet
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
This patch adds support for the Broadcom BCM6345 SoC Ethernet. BCM6345
 | 
						|
has a slightly different and older DMA engine which requires the
 | 
						|
following modifications:
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- the width of the DMA channels on BCM6345 is 64 bytes vs 16 bytes,
 | 
						|
  which means that the helpers enet_dma{c,s} need to account for this
 | 
						|
  channel width and we can no longer use macros
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- BCM6345 DMA engine does not have any internal SRAM for transfering
 | 
						|
  buffers
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- BCM6345 buffer allocation and flow control is not per-channel but
 | 
						|
  global (done in RSET_ENETDMA)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- the DMA engine bits are right-shifted by 3 compared to other DMA
 | 
						|
  generations
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- the DMA enable/interrupt masks are a little different (we need to
 | 
						|
  enabled more bits for 6345)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
- some register have the same meaning but are offsetted in the ENET_DMAC
 | 
						|
  space so a lookup table is required to return the proper offset
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
The MAC itself is identical and requires no modifications to work.
